Samsung Electronics opened an electronic voting system on the 7th to allow shareholders to exercise their voting rights online ahead of the 52nd regular shareholders’ meeting held at the Suwon Convention Center in Gyeonggi-do on the 17th.

Shareholders can exercise their voting rights on each agenda in advance without attending the shareholders’ meeting through electronic voting from 9 am on the 7th to 5 pm on the 16th.

Samsung Electronics introduced the electronic voting system from last year.

Electronic voting is designed so that shareholders can easily and conveniently exercise their voting rights regardless of time and physical constraints such as the date or location of the shareholders’ meeting.

Shareholders access the system in a convenient way, either on a PC (https://evote.ksd.or.kr) or on a mobile (https://evote.ksd.or.kr/m). You can vote.

As a certificate for confirming shareholders, a certificate for Koscom securities transaction or a certificate for personal use restriction of KFTC can be used.

In the 52nd regular shareholders’ meeting convocation notice sent by Samsung Electronics to shareholders, Chairman Park Jae-wan and vice chairman Kim Ki-nam said, “It is expected that it will be difficult to attend the shareholders’ meeting this year due to COVID-19.” “I want you to exercise your voting rights in the year,” he asked shareholders.

For the first time this year, Samsung Electronics is broadcasting the general shareholders’ meeting online for shareholders who cannot attend the general shareholders’ meeting.

Prior application is required to watch online broadcasts, and shareholders can apply on the application site (https://www.samsungagm.com) from 9 am to 5 pm on March 7th, which is the same as the e-voting event period. .

Samsung Electronics plans to receive prior questions for shareholders who will watch the online broadcast, and shareholders can watch the broadcast on the day of the shareholders’ meeting and ask questions in real time.

Samsung Electronics’ agendas at this general shareholders’ meeting are ▲approval of financial statements, ▲appointment of outside/inside directors, ▲appointment of outside directors to become members of the audit committee, ▲approval of directors’ compensation limit

However, according to the current law, it is impossible to vote online on the agenda of the shareholders’ meeting while watching the online broadcast on the day of the shareholders’ meeting.
